Join the Office of Institutional Diversity in the National Stand Against Racism Monday, April 21 from 11:00 a.m.- 1:00 p.m. in the Cougar Mall. Stop by and sign the pledge banner to eliminate racism, and you will receive a wristband and some free ice cream. Stand Against Racism is a movement that was initiated by the WYCA in 2008 in order to raise awareness that racism still exists in our communities and that it can no longer ignored and/or tolerated. The mission of this movement is to bring organizations together that believe that together, they can eliminate racism.
